A colorful cultivar! Perovskia atriplicifolia ‘Prime Time’ is a dense, full plant with blue flowers and dusky purple calyxes that provide color even after the blooms have faded. Its silvery, aromatic foliage repels deer.
Although it is commonly called Russian Sage, Perovskia is actually native to Southwest and Central Asia. Perovskia ‘Prime Time’ thrives well-draining and even dry soil. It is tolerant of drought, alkaline soil, and coastal salt spray.
Full botanical name:Salvia yangii ‘Prime Time’
